Q: Is 1,778,072 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,778,072 is a composite number.

Why is 1,778,072 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,778,072 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 37 74 148 296 6,007 12,014 24,028 48,056 222,259 444,518 889,036 and 1,778,072, with no remainder.

Since 1,778,072 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,778,072, it is a composite number.
